The Gutenberg Blocks with AI by Kadence WP WordPress plugin before 3.2.54 does not validate and escape some of its block options before outputting them back in a page/post where the block is embed, which could allow users with the contributor role and above to perform Stored Cross-Site Scripting attacks.

CVE-2024-10637 has a medium severity rating due to its potential for allowing stored cross-site scripting attacks.
To fix CVE-2024-10637, update the Gutenberg Blocks with AI by Kadence WP plugin to version 3.2.54 or later.
CVE-2024-10637 affects users with the contributor role and above who utilize the affected version of the plugin.
CVE-2024-10637 is a stored c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ability.
CVE-2024-10637 affects versions of the Gutenberg Blocks with AI by Kadence WP plugin prior to 3.2.54.
